如何3步轻松下载网易云音乐无损FLAC歌单:终极免费指南

发布时间:2026/6/22 12:33:28
如何3步轻松下载网易云音乐无损FLAC歌单:终极免费指南 如何3步轻松下载网易云音乐无损FLAC歌单终极免费指南【免费下载链接】NeteaseCloudMusicFlac根据网易云音乐的歌单, 下载flac无损音乐到本地.。项目地址: https://gitcode.com/gh_mirrors/nete/NeteaseCloudMusicFlac还在为网易云音乐歌单无法离线保存而烦恼吗想要将心爱的无损音乐永久收藏到本地设备吗今天介绍的NeteaseCloudMusicFlac工具能帮你轻松实现网易云音乐无损FLAC下载快速建立个人音乐库。这个基于Go语言的开源项目通过百度音乐接口智能获取无损资源让你一键保存整个歌单的最高音质版本。为什么需要本地无损音乐库在流媒体音乐时代我们面临几个核心痛点网络依赖、音质压缩、版权变动导致歌单失效。有了本地无损音乐库你可以永久珍藏不再担心歌曲因版权问题下架极致音质FLAC格式保留完整音频细节离线畅享随时随地享受高品质音乐设备兼容支持各种播放器和音响系统重要提示本项目仅供个人学习交流使用请尊重音乐版权下载的音乐仅限个人欣赏。概念解析无损音乐下载的核心原理技术架构解析NeteaseCloudMusicFlac采用简洁高效的Go语言实现核心代码位于main.go。程序通过智能匹配算法将网易云音乐歌单中的歌曲信息与百度音乐资源库进行精准匹配优先获取FLAC无损格式。工作原理流程歌单解析提取网易云音乐歌单中的歌曲列表资源匹配通过百度音乐API搜索对应的无损资源并发下载使用10个并发通道高效下载智能命名按照歌曲名-歌手名.flac格式保存核心技术优势// 并发下载机制 - 支持10个并发任务 var itemChan make(chan bool, 10) func init() { for i : 0; i 10; i { itemChan - true } }这种并发设计确保了即使面对大型歌单也能保持高效下载速度同时避免对服务器造成过大压力。操作指南3步完成无损音乐下载第一步环境准备与安装系统要求Go语言环境1.13网络连接正常至少1GB可用存储空间安装步骤# 克隆项目仓库 git clone https://gitcode.com/gh_mirrors/nete/NeteaseCloudMusicFlac cd NeteaseCloudMusicFlac # 编译程序 go build -o music_downloader main.go # 或者直接安装到系统 go install验证安装# 查看编译后的程序 ls -lh music_downloader # 运行测试 ./music_downloader --help第二步获取歌单链接在网易云音乐中找到你想要下载的歌单网页版操作打开网易云音乐官网找到目标歌单点击分享按钮复制歌单链接客户端操作打开网易云音乐App进入歌单详情页点击右上角分享图标选择复制链接链接格式示例http://music.163.com/#/playlist?id123456789选择建议优先选择热门歌单资源匹配率更高检查歌单更新时间较新的歌单成功率更高可以先尝试小歌单10-20首测试功能第三步执行下载命令基本用法./music_downloader http://music.163.com/#/playlist?id你的歌单ID完整示例# 下载具体歌单 ./music_downloader http://music.163.com/#/playlist?id145258012 # 下载过程显示 fetching msg from http://music.163.com/playlist?id145258012 正在下载 [晴天] - [周杰伦] - http://music.baidu.com/data/... 晴天 下载完成,文件大小 32.15 MB 正在下载 [七里香] - [周杰伦] - http://music.baidu.com/data/... 七里香 下载完成,文件大小 28.92 MB文件存储位置 所有下载的FLAC文件都会自动保存在songs_dir文件夹中采用智能命名格式songs_dir/歌曲名-歌手名.flac场景应用打造个人音乐生态车载音乐系统优化操作流程下载驾驶专用歌单如高速公路驾驶必备将FLAC文件复制到车载U盘插入车载音响系统享受无损音质带来的驾驶体验音质对比MP3 (320kbps)每首约8-12MB有损压缩FLAC无损每首约25-50MB完整保留音频细节效果差异无损格式能充分发挥高端车载音响的潜力家庭影音系统集成系统配置NAS存储将下载的音乐存储在NAS中DLNA/UPnP通过家庭网络共享音乐智能音箱连接Sonos、Bose等高端音响播放软件使用Foobar2000、Audirvana等专业播放器推荐歌单类型古典音乐交响乐电影原声大碟高品质人声专辑环境音乐与白噪音专业音频工作流程对于音乐制作人、音频工程师高质量的音源库至关重要应用场景参考音源获取高品质音乐作为制作参考素材库建设建立个人音乐素材库频谱分析学习优秀作品的音频特性混音练习使用无损音源进行混音训练进阶技巧优化使用体验批量处理与自动化Shell脚本示例#!/bin/bash # 批量下载多个歌单 playlists( http://music.163.com/#/playlist?id145258012 http://music.163.com/#/playlist?id289491245 http://music.163.com/#/playlist?id3778678 ) for playlist in ${playlists[]} do echo 正在下载歌单: $playlist ./music_downloader $playlist echo 歌单下载完成 sleep 10 # 避免请求过于频繁 done存储空间管理空间规划建议100首歌曲约需要3-5GB空间500首歌曲约需要15-25GB空间1000首歌曲约需要30-50GB空间文件整理策略按类型分类创建不同风格的文件夹按年代整理按音乐发行年代分组按心情分类创建不同场景的播放列表定期清理每月整理一次下载目录音质验证与优化验证方法频谱分析使用Audacity查看频谱图比特率检查确认文件为无损格式听感测试AB对比不同音源的质量优化建议在网络相对空闲的时间段下载确保网络连接稳定对于大型歌单可以考虑分批下载常见问题解决方案下载速度慢怎么办优化策略时间选择在网络使用低谷期进行下载网络环境确保使用稳定的网络连接分批处理将大型歌单分成多个小批次并发调整可以修改main.go中的并发数设置部分歌曲无法下载可能原因版权限制部分歌曲有地域或平台限制资源缺失百度音乐库中没有对应无损资源网络问题临时性的网络连接问题解决方案程序会自动跳过无法下载的歌曲可以尝试稍后重新下载检查歌曲名称是否准确文件命名问题命名规则格式歌曲名-歌手名.flac特殊字符会自动处理文件名中的非法字符重复文件相同名称会覆盖之前的文件自定义命名 如果需要自定义命名规则可以修改main.go中的相关代码filename : dir path songName - artistName .flac技术原理深度解析百度音乐接口调用程序通过两个核心API接口获取音乐资源歌曲搜索接口http://sug.music.baidu.com/info/suggestion用于根据歌曲名称搜索对应的歌曲ID无损资源接口http://music.baidu.com/data/music/fmlink用于根据歌曲ID获取FLAC格式的下载链接并发下载机制程序采用生产者-消费者模式实现并发下载生产者解析歌单生成下载任务消费者10个并发goroutine执行下载通道控制通过缓冲通道控制并发数量错误处理机制程序包含完善的错误处理网络超时自动重试资源缺失智能跳过下载失败记录日志继续处理后续歌曲社区资源与扩展项目源码结构NeteaseCloudMusicFlac/ ├── main.go # 核心源码文件 ├── README.md # 使用说明文档 ├── LICENSE # 开源许可证 └── .gitignore # Git忽略配置学习资源推荐Go语言学习Go官方文档《Go语言编程》Go by Example网站音乐技术知识音频编码原理FLAC压缩算法数字音频基础网络编程HTTP客户端开发并发编程实践错误处理模式贡献指南如果你对项目有改进建议问题反馈在项目仓库提交Issue功能建议描述具体需求和使用场景代码贡献遵循Go语言编码规范文档改进完善使用说明和示例开始你的无损音乐之旅现在你已经掌握了使用NeteaseCloudMusicFlac工具的所有技巧。无论你是音乐爱好者、音响发烧友还是需要高质量音源的专业人士这个工具都能帮助你轻松建立个人无损音乐库。立即行动选择一个你最喜爱的网易云音乐歌单运行下载命令开始享受无损音质带来的震撼体验。记住支持正版音乐享受美好生活。最后提醒请合理使用本工具尊重音乐创作者的劳动成果下载的音乐仅限个人欣赏使用。【免费下载链接】NeteaseCloudMusicFlac根据网易云音乐的歌单, 下载flac无损音乐到本地.。项目地址: https://gitcode.com/gh_mirrors/nete/NeteaseCloudMusicFlac创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考